Output 82e5908b3c4f102d18cc0629215dece5e8d75d125f6e13bca467ed8fa24ddb44:6

value
2601155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b75d4946df9fef3918ae8ebc2819e8ed9c821ed OP_EQUAL
address
34CDKiqhc2oUqHqNaZKLbEZSmChFeTtiY6
transaction
82e5908b3c4f102d18cc0629215dece5e8d75d125f6e13bca467ed8fa24ddb44
spent
true